Organizational Overview

The ECOG-ACRIN Cancer Research Group is a multidisciplinary, membership-based scientific organization whose governance and operations revolve around three scientific programs that form the structure of its research activities: Cancer Control and Outcomes, Therapeutic Studies, and Biomarker Sciences. The organizational structure accommodates the Group’s stated purpose, which is to achieve research advances in all aspects of cancer care and thereby reduce the burden of cancer and improve the quality of life and survival in patients with cancer.
